About This Job

The Project Engineer Manager oversees and manages complex utility maintenance projects and contracts within Utility Services Department. The manager performs highly complex engineering work in the field and office as well as periodic duty assignments and/or shift work.



Essential Functions

Leads a team that manages complex planning, scheduling, and managing projects/contracts such as emergency contracts, outsourcing contracts, transmission projects, water and sewer pipe rehabilitation or other big facilities, or management projects whose goal is to deliver organizational, program, or corporate benefits and improvements

Performs 24×7×395 duty assignments in response to emergencies


Responsible for making policy and procedure recommendations to Director, Utility Services and staff to enhance the management of the Utility Services contracts


Consults and works with team members from various departments, including senior leadership, in the administration of consultant, architect/engineer (A/E) and construction contracts and their associated procurement mechanisms


Reviews project technical, management, and budgetary plans; ensures project compliance with corporate policy and technical specifications


Reviews and approves monthly and final payments for A/E’s, contractors and vendors; negotiates and finalizes contracts and change orders


Participates in project teams of others, including management review, re-engineering and policy groups


Gathers data and prepares diagnostic and prescriptive reports on significant team, division or institutional issues

Serves as Commission project representative equivalent to a consultant’s or contractor’s supervisory project engineer

Responsible for completing Stormwater Pollution Prevention Plans (SWPPP) for assigned areas

Responsible for the planning of urgent projects which includes writing scopes of work, managing task orders/contracts, providing engineering support and other tasks related to time-sensitive projects’ needs


Provides design review of engineering drawings and Hold Harmless Agreement reviews


Participates in scheduling and coordinating large water/sewer main projects with the Water/Wastewater Systems Assessment Division and Production Department


Provides engineering support to Emergency Contract Managers in the field and at bid meetings


Prepares or monitors project schedules using PERT, CPM, Bar Chart, or similar tools


Develops and implements project management strategic plans and resultant monitoring mechanisms


Assists in developing Capital Improvement and Engineering Support Programs, as well as Division and other budgets


Investigates and resolves customer complaints and determines responsibilities


Meets with representatives of state and county governments, other utilities, and Commission jurisdiction to exchange information and resolve maintenance problems


Supervises work performed by their direct reports and support staff on specific project assignments and in general mentoring and tutorial roles


Supervises employees including selecting or recommending selection, training, assigning and evaluating work, counseling, disciplining, and/or termination or recommending termination


Drives a vehicle to conduct WSSC Water business



Other Functions


Performs related duties as assigned



Work Environment And Physical Demands

Business casual office environment with some field visits



Required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ities

Comprehensive knowledge of the principles and practices of design and construction project management, environmental engineering and associated organizational management systems

Ability to organize and lead cross-functional project teams


Ability to maintain project team focus and effective structure including the development of a strategic project management plan comprising schedule, budgetary, contractual, human resources, and stakeholder elements


Possess the knowledge and skills required to successfully access and involve external agencies, internal staff, the general public, and special interest communities


Demonstrated team building, group leadership, project management, and verbal and written communication skills



Minimum Education, Experience Requirements

Bachelor’s degree in Civil or Environmental Engineering and 6+ years’ experience in construction contract management or utility project management, or any combination of both


OR

High School diploma (or equivalent) and 10+ years’ experience in construction contract management or utility project management, or any combination of both
